I should’ve posted this one last week. Oh well, Galaxy Quest (1999) is still a darn funny, well-done movie that has come up for another look in this Summer of the Star Trek reboot. Ever hear the one about the former stars of an awfully ST-like show that have grown bitter over the fact that they really can’t get any more acting work? And that they resent the vainglorious actor who played the captain? And then they’re approached by weird-looking fans who ask them to battle a horrible conqueror, only these fans are actually real aliens who think the Galaxy Quest episodes were “historical documents”? And then the show’s actors find themselves on a functioning spaceship, fighting for their lives? Have you heard that one?
